Easier, mess-free ink transfer

Compared to cartridge-type printers, ink tank printers only have bottles to transfer the liquid from the bottle to the ink tank. With the specialized system for transferring, the transfer process is generally mess-free. The ink bottles are also affordable at PHP360 and go a long way compared to cartridges that offer so little ink for around the same price or even more.

You’ll probably mention that you can save more with buying a cartridge type printer and have it converted with a continuous refilling ink system which was the norm for some printing shops, but trust me when I say that those types really get messy and inconvenient, especially when your printer malfunctions and doesn’t print with the colors you need.

Cheaper costs, higher yields

With that said, printing costs are down as you get more than the norm compared to small cartridges. Ink tanks offer higher page yield — for example, our current Canon PIXMA G3020 printer offers up to 7,700 pages with its colored inks, and up to 6,000 with its black-pigment ink tank. That’s a lot of printouts even if you use it for the office or you do a lot of it at home.

More functions you can actually use

Lastly, this is what I think mattered a lot. Ink tank printers may be pricey (the PIXMA G3020 costs PHP 9,995), but they offer more value for the money than their standard ink cartridge counterparts. Aside from letting you do the basic print, scan and copy, it’s also important that you look beyond those and check what your printer has to offer.

We were surprised to find out that this printer can even enlarge and enhance your copies with the settings right from the printer. WiFi connectivity has been key, too, since we placed our printer in a common area without any PCs or laptops connected. The bundled software (i.e Canon Easy PhotoPrint Editor) is fun and easy to use, especially if you can decorate your photos before printing them out. Lastly, there’s the option of printing borderless if we want to, compared to our previous three printers where there is a noticeable area intentionally left as a margin.
